How to Put on Pantyhose

Wearing pantyhose is a rite of passage for young girls becoming women. But even grown women have trouble putting on these delicate undergarments. Pull too hard and the hose will tear. Instructions

    • 1

      Handle the hose gently. It is easy to tear the nylon by pulling too hard or by snagging the material on a fingernail.

    • 2

      Lightly apply some lotion to your legs first to make them smooth.

    • 3

      Gather up one leg at a time and gently align your toes with the seams.

    • 4

      Pull up the hose very gently over your leg up to your thigh, fitting it tightly. Be sure not to yank it or you will tear the hose. Repeat with the next leg.

    • 5

      Stretch up both legs and the material up to its waistband. Press down to smooth any bumps that you might have and then stand up straight. The fit should be form-fitting but comfortable.

Tips & Warnings

  • Wash your pantyhose by hand. Even the gentle cycle on your washing machine can tear them.

  • To stop a run, dab it with clear nail polish, until you can put on a new pair of hose.
